ACRO (Automatic Checking of Research Outputs) is an open source tool for automating the [statistical disclosure control](https://en.wikipedia.org/wiki/Statistical_disclosure_control) (SDC) of research outputs. ACRO assists researchers and output checkers by distinguishing between research output that is safe to publish, output that requires further analysis, and output that cannot be published because of a substantial risk of disclosing private data.

It does this by providing a lightweight 'skin' that sits over well-known analysis tools, in a variety of languages researchers might use. This adds functionality to:

*   identify potentially disclosive outputs against a range of commonly used disclosure tests;
*   suppress outputs where required;
*   report reasons for suppression;
*   produce simple summary documents TRE staff can use to streamline their workflow.

#### Notes for Python 3.13

ACRO currently depends on numpy version 1.x.x for which no pre-compiled wheels are available within pip for Python 3.13. Therefore, in this scenario, numpy must be built from source. This requires the installation of a C++ compiler before pip installing acro.

For Windows, the [Microsoft Visual Studio C++ build tools](https://visualstudio.microsoft.com/visual-cpp-build-tools/) will likely need to be installed first.

### Acknowledgement

This work was funded by UK Research and Innovation under Grant Number MC_PC_23006 as part of Phase 1 of the [DARE UK](https://dareuk.org.uk) (Data and Analytics Research Environments UK) programme, delivered in partnership with Health Data Research UK (HDR UK) and Administrative Data Research UK (ADR UK). The specific project was Semi-Automatic Checking of Research Outputs (SACRO).
